NANOINDENTATION AND SCRATCH TEST INSTRUMENTS MARKET OVERVIEW

Global nanoindentation and scratch test instruments market size was USD 0.35 Billion in 2024 and market is projected to touch 0.63 Billion by 2033, exhibiting a CAGR of 6.5% during the forecast period.

Nanoindentation technique is used to measure the mechanical properties such as hardness, elasticity & others of materials. Scratch test evaluates the material whether it is scratch resistant or not. These two instruments are essential in various industries. These instruments can be of two types handheld and benchtop. The nanoindentation and scratch test instruments are used in a variety of industries such as automotive, aerospace, electronic & others.

The nanoindentation and scratch test instrument market has seen steady growth due to various factors, Advancement in the material science research and the increasing demand for precise testing in the industries. These techniques are important for development and evaluation of advanced materials and coatings.

INDUSTRIAL DEVELOPMENT

August 2023: Bruker launched a new nanoindenter and scratcher, namely, the CETR-Apex system. This instrument includes atomic force microscopy, a 3D Profiler, and a High magnification optical microscope. It can be used to indent, i.e., measure hardness, Von Mises Stress and Young’s modulus, scratch (scratch-hardness), and measure wear and friction at the micro and nanoscale.
